File: 20-compile-fixes.patch

package info (click to toggle)
desproxy 0.1.0~pre3-11
  • links: PTS, VCS
  • area: main
  • in suites: forky, sid
  • size: 508 kB
  • sloc: ansic: 1,776; makefile: 81; sh: 29
file content (55 lines) | stat: -rw-r--r-- 1,439 bytes parent folder | download | duplicates (5)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
From 9bbfbdd01b64f75393928d62159682fb83a756b9 Mon Sep 17 00:00:00 2001
From: Jari Aalto <jari.aalto@cante.net>
Date: Wed, 16 Dec 2009 22:02:02 +0200
Subject: [PATCH] Fix incorrect types

Signed-off-by: Jari Aalto <jari.aalto@cante.net>
---
 src/desproxy.h      |    9 ++++++---
 src/socket2socket.c |    3 ++-
 2 files changed, 8 insertions(+), 4 deletions(-)

diff --git a/src/desproxy.h b/src/desproxy.h
index d3768df..290cd1b 100644
--- a/src/desproxy.h
+++ b/src/desproxy.h
@@ -81,8 +81,11 @@ char *dns_server;
 char *local_port;
 
 char username[256], password[256];
-unsigned char string[256], console_line[256], HTTP_return_code[4];
-unsigned char buffer[BUFFER_SIZE], client_socket_is_free[MAX_CONNECTIONS];
+char console_line[256];
+char HTTP_return_code[4];
+char string[256];
+char buffer[BUFFER_SIZE];
+unsigned char client_socket_is_free[MAX_CONNECTIONS];
 
 fd_set mask, rmask;
 
@@ -95,7 +98,7 @@ struct sockaddr_in remote;
 
 struct termios old_tty;
 
-int client_length;
+unsigned int client_length;
 int server_length;
 int proxy_length;
 int remote_length;
diff --git a/src/socket2socket.c b/src/socket2socket.c
index 7944a0a..12eb433 100644
--- a/src/socket2socket.c
+++ b/src/socket2socket.c
@@ -37,7 +37,8 @@ int
 main (int argc, char **argv)
 {
 
-  int request_socket, addrlen;
+  socklen_t addrlen;
+  int request_socket;
   int index, count;
   struct sockaddr_in server;
   struct sockaddr_in remote;
-- 
1.6.5